UK undergraduate fees and funding
UK undergraduates starting in 2013
Full-time students
There will be no increase to undergraduate fees for UK and EU students in 2013. The tution fees for UK and EU students are £9,000 a year for most undergraduate courses at the University of Brighton starting in 2013.
You do not have to pay your tuition fees up front if this is your first degree. You can get a student tuition loan. You only start to pay back your student loan after you graduate and are earning over £21,000 a year.

Part-time students
The tution fees for part-time undergraduate courses depend on how many modules you take in a given year.
You do not have to pay your tuition fees up front if this is your first degree. If your course is at least 25% of the time of a full-time course you can apply for a student tuition fee loan.
